He started the interviewtalking about how Carolina was first choice that 26 other teams pass on him and Carolina gave him his opportunity to play in the NFL. He also thank the fans for their Facebook replies which played a part in him resigning. He said he loves Carolina. When ask about is Carolina going in the right direction; he replied by saying how the experts felt that the Panthers weren't going to amount to much this year but that we had some of the top free agents. He also said with the retention of their top defensive players and the drafting of Cam Newton shows they are headed in the right direction. When ask about who do he prefer to be their starting QB he gave the correct yet polictial answer by saying who ever willing to put in the work day in and day out.
